Over on File 770, some people fell into what I consider the trap of trying to measure objective quality of literary quality or excellence. I said, and believe, this:

I don’t think there’s any such thing as an objective standard for “literary quality or excellence.” You can’t measure a subjective quality objectively. You might as well ask for the weight of beauty or the length of deliciousness.
The Hugo Awards are subjective. All literary awards are subjective. They have the value that other people put on them, that's all.
